He wasn't paying any mind to where his feet led him until he found himself just outside of Engineering. Edmund froze slightly realizing where he was at. Engineering, he gave a shake of his head, then decided to step inside. It was probably strange for someone not of engineering to come in here, but then again, he didn't know how people worked on this ship, not as of yet. He looked around glancing about, taking in the scent of the place, it bringing up memories. He paused and asked one of the engineers that were there if the Chief Engineer was there. Perhaps she was in her office, or not. Either way he was going to walk around just for a moment just to look about.

El looked up from the main engineering table, where she was working on the week's rosters- well that was what she'd say if anyone asked, hopefully they wouldn't notice the science journals on the padds instead.

"Hello there" she smiled, coming over "come in, make yourself at home."

Merrick's brows rose, "Um thanks, hope you don't mind my coming in to take a look around. Some chief engineers can take umbrage if someone who's not wearing gold to come in. Been told not my country so stay out." giving a wry smile. "I still went in anyway." chuckling. "Oh by way of introduction, I'm lieutenant Edmund Merrick, XO of the Marines."

"Hi. El Diari, Chief engineer." she offered out a hand " It's fine, we're not busy just now, usually we have a marine at the door to keep the riff-raff out, but Valeria is away on a supply run with the guys."

"Would I be considered riff raff?" an amused expression in his eyes. "Though one could think that I could be that sort." Edmund giving a chuckle. He looked about some more. "Looks like you've got this place humming rather well."

El Shrugged "Valeria does the vetting, ask her next time she's in the playpen with the rest of the Marines. We've just a had a refit to put that monstrosity in, so it's a case of getting things back to running normally, still got a few glitches to iron out, so it's a bit deceptive that things look as good as they do." She answered, gesturing over at the Quantum drive.

Edmund walked over to get a better look at it. "They certainly didn't have anything like this on the ship I had been stationed on years ago. My wife would have loved to have gotten a close look at this drive." A wave of nostalgia swept across him, as he gazed at the piece which kept the ship alive. "yes, she would have loved this." he turned and gave a small smile. "She used to tell me all about what she'd had to fix. Anything from a glitchy replicator that only put out grape jelly to a part of the ship that had no gravity at all."

"These would be the bane of her existence then," Elen came over to him, putting two little blocks on the rail around the drive, "Microcontrollers, red ones in replicators, yellow ones in grav plating. Go on, tell me about this great engineer."

Her query gave Edmund a pause, his eyes scanning hers then decided to tell Elen a little bit about Vivian.

"Vivian was about your height, and a fine engineer." he chuckled, "She had dark almost black hair which reached just below her shoulder blades. Dark brown eyes, definitely rather lively personality. And rather determined." he turned to look once more towards the warp engine. "She wasn't afraid of doing what she felt she needed to do, and we did get along with each other rather well. Sure we got in the normal sort of some spats, comes with married life, but we didn't stay angry with each other. She was very eager to find out the more advanced developments where engineering was concerned. She even took pride in the energy output from the engines as well." a broad smile appeared, then it faded away. "My wife, she loved the ship so much that she did what she needed to do to save it." he turned slightly to look at Elen. "She went in after the ship had been in a fight, the ship had taken heavy damage. There wasn't much of an opening to get into Engineering. If she didn't go in, all of us would have died." his voice cracked with emotions. "She was a hero." He swallowed hard, and turned his gaze back to the warp engine. He had placed his arms on the railing. "I had to give her a boost into there." he stopped and lowered his head. "It had to be done, there was no way around it."

He cleared his throat. "She loved to dance, and loved to go camping. And she loved me."

Elen came over and put an arm round Merrick, "Sounds like a great person, you take as much time, or as many visits here as you want- a place to remember her, and talk if you want to. Can't promise she'll reply, but I'm here. Sad to say, I've lost friends here in a similar way" pointing out a brass plaque on the rail "Dana died in one of the nacelles of radiation and plasma burns, we nearly came to blows to stop her going.... we're a pretty stubborn lot in gold."

Merrick nodded, "Thanks." and he also looked at the plaque. "I am sorry for your loss as well. And..." he got a bit of a smile. "Don't I know it about a stubborn lot." feeling a bit better, Elen's demeanor definitely helping out. "I think she would have liked you. And I also wore gold as well. I used to be in the security department."

"So, what prompted the move ? The promise of big guns, or the chance to use them in new and interesting places ? That's the reasons I usually hear" She joked.

"Those are good reasons." Merrick giving a laugh, then the smile faded, "My reason though, came from being on an away mission that went wrong. It was an unknown situation, and the away team got into trouble. We were attacked by insurgents, several of the team members got injured, one of them being the XO. I did what I could but, I wasn't trained for that sort of situation. Plus there was lack of information as well. We got back to the ship and I resigned my commission and went into the Marines. I needed more training and it was the best thing I could think of to do, and to do my duty to the fullest."

El was speechless, a rarity for her, and she just squeezed Edmund more tightly "geeze, you've had it rough. If it were up to me, I'd chuck you into a Klingon cuddle dungeon with someone of a pleasing gender and leave you there." she finally said, feeling sorry for the marine.

"Eh, others have had it more worse than I have." Returning the embrace, then Merrick let her go. "I am appreciative of what I have now, and I'll just press on moving forward. As for tossing me somewhere with a pleasing gender, I'd have to decline. I'm just a little bit prickly."

"Of Course" El rolled her eyes "One of those hard nut marines. Body of steel, like the marine commandoes I have a picture of in my office, all of them tough and prickly, having a tea party with a young girl who used to be on this ship- all glitter and shiny stuff. Sure one of them still has the unicorn sticker on their armour."

Edmund laughed outright, "I would love to see that image. You certainly have the answer for my excuses don't you." a twinkle in his eyes. "I have this feeling that what the Captain said to me early on, this ship will be a life changer. And sooner or later I won't be able to resist its siren's call." his gaze darkened slightly, "Just hope I don't end up being the one who draws someone forward onto sharp rocks." he looked at Elen, "Don't worry, I will be talking to a counselor though. I don't want to keep myself locked up in the past."

"The picture's over there" Elen gestured in the area of an alcove " Right hand side, second shelf down. Don't whatever you do help yourself to one of the chips in the dish next to it, that unlock the replicators, otherwise everyone will want one. As for answers, well, used to excuses, am an engineer after all. As long as you talk to somebody, doesn't have to be the counselor, maybe the cute Doctor O'Rouke ?"

Edmund walked over and took a look at the image of the hardened Marines having a tea party with the little girl. He grinned as he saw the smiles of everyone in there. He glanced back at Elen, "Are you working on playing cupid?" turning fully around and walking back to her side, with a teasing smile. "Doctor O'Rourke is a lovely woman."

El mockingly put her hands up in surrender " You got me. My evil plan was to keep Hermia's mind and other parts occupied, so she forgets about the yearly medicals."

This caused Edmund's eyebrows to raise towards his hairline, as he gave out a mocking gasp. "I knew it!" clapping his hands to the side of his face, then he laughed a deep belly laugh. When he finished Edmund wrapped an arm around El and gave her a heartfelt one armed hug. "Thank you, I truly thank you, I needed that." he cast one more look around Engineering, then he released El. "I'll see you around. Don't be too surprised if you see me again." With that he strode out of engineering with some pep in his step. Edmund was most definitely feeling better.
